    it('should aes-encrypt a message', function() {
      var p7 = PKCS7.createEnvelopedData();
      var cert = PKI.certificateFromPem(_pem.certificate);
      var privateKey = PKI.privateKeyFromPem(_pem.privateKey);

      p7.addRecipient(cert);
      p7.content = UTIL.createBuffer('Just a little test');

      // pre-condition, PKCS#7 module should default to AES-256-CBC
      ASSERT.equal(p7.encryptedContent.algorithm, PKI.oids['aes256-CBC']);
      p7.encrypt();

      // since we did not provide a key, a random key should have been created
      // automatically, AES256 requires 32 bytes of key material
      ASSERT.equal(p7.encryptedContent.key.data.length, 32);

      // furthermore an IV must be generated, AES256 has 16 byte IV
      ASSERT.equal(p7.encryptedContent.parameter.data.length, 16);

      // content is 18 bytes long, AES has 16 byte blocksize,
      // with padding that makes 32 bytes
      ASSERT.equal(p7.encryptedContent.content.data.length, 32);

      // RSA encryption should yield 256 bytes
      ASSERT.equal(p7.recipients[0].encryptedContent.content.length, 256);

      // rewind Key & IV
      p7.encryptedContent.key.read = 0;
      p7.encryptedContent.parameter.read = 0;

      // decryption of the asym. encrypted data should reveal the symmetric key
      var decryptedKey = privateKey.decrypt(
        p7.recipients[0].encryptedContent.content);
      ASSERT.equal(decryptedKey, p7.encryptedContent.key.data);

      // decryption of sym. encrypted data should reveal the content
      var ciph = AES.createDecryptionCipher(decryptedKey);
      ciph.start(p7.encryptedContent.parameter);
      ciph.update(p7.encryptedContent.content);
      ciph.finish();
      ASSERT.equal(ciph.output, 'Just a little test');
    });

    it('should 3des-ede-encrypt a message', function() {
      var p7 = PKCS7.createEnvelopedData();
      var cert = PKI.certificateFromPem(_pem.certificate);
      var privateKey = PKI.privateKeyFromPem(_pem.privateKey);

      p7.addRecipient(cert);
      p7.content = UTIL.createBuffer('Just a little test');
      p7.encryptedContent.algorithm = PKI.oids['des-EDE3-CBC'];
      p7.encrypt();

      // since we did not provide a key, a random key should have been created
      // automatically, 3DES-EDE requires 24 bytes of key material
      ASSERT.equal(p7.encryptedContent.key.data.length, 24);

      // furthermore an IV must be generated, DES3 has 8 byte IV
      ASSERT.equal(p7.encryptedContent.parameter.data.length, 8);

      // content is 18 bytes long, DES has 8 byte blocksize,
      // with padding that makes 24 bytes
      ASSERT.equal(p7.encryptedContent.content.data.length, 24);

      // RSA encryption should yield 256 bytes
      ASSERT.equal(p7.recipients[0].encryptedContent.content.length, 256);

      // rewind Key & IV
      p7.encryptedContent.key.read = 0;
      p7.encryptedContent.parameter.read = 0;

      // decryption of the asym. encrypted data should reveal the symmetric key
      var decryptedKey = privateKey.decrypt(
        p7.recipients[0].encryptedContent.content);
      ASSERT.equal(decryptedKey, p7.encryptedContent.key.data);

      // decryption of sym. encrypted data should reveal the content
      var ciph = DES.createDecryptionCipher(decryptedKey);
      ciph.start(p7.encryptedContent.parameter);
      ciph.update(p7.encryptedContent.content);
      ciph.finish();
      ASSERT.equal(ciph.output, 'Just a little test');
    });
